Top Herbal Clinic offers Hepatitis-B free screening

Top Herbal Clinic, a leading herbal medicare outfit, has offered free health screening against Hepatitis-B for about 200 people at Agbogba near Haatso in the Greater Accra Region.

Mr. George Amissah, a Biomedical Scientist in an interview with the Ghana News Agency said the screening for diseases formed part of the corporate social responsibilities of the health facility and to create Hepatitis-B awareness which is spreading at a very alarming rate in the country.

According to Mr. Amissah, the Hepatitis-B is easily transmitted from one person to the other and that the symptoms of the ailment are not immediately detected until the infection has completely damaged the whole body system.

Therefore “one needs to take health screening very seriously for the early detection,” he advised.

Mr. Amissah said the clinic offered a similar screening last year against sickle cell anaemia and haemoglobin.

He advised Ghanaians to exercise regularly and also stick to healthy lifestyles by eating much fruits and vegetables. **
